If you can get a console on the device then hand boot it with the correct root= setting, let the system boot and then run:
update-initramfs -k all -uAnd then repeat the install process for the kernel and initramfs to the internal flash. Sorry I don't know the exact details for the flashkernel tool.
Was it supposed to be done by installer correctlying point correct root device?
Either the installer or update-initramfs will look at the current system setup and then build a suitable ramdisk.
